Understanding the Versatility and Applications of 6-Inch PVC Pipe


P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ride) pipe has become one of the most widely used materials in plumbing, construction, and various industrial applications. Among the many sizes available, the 6-inch PVC pipe stands out due to its versatility and plethora of uses. This article will explore the characteristics, advantages, and common applications of 6-inch PVC pipes, as well as some installation considerations.


Characteristics of 6-Inch PVC Pipe


6-inch PVC pipe is known for its durability, lightweight nature, and resistance to corrosion. Made from polyvinyl chloride, this type of pipe is generally available in various pressure ratings, making it suitable for different applications. The standard length of a 6-inch PVC pipe is usually 10 feet, although it can range up to 20 feet in some cases.


The inner diameter of 6-inch PVC pipe is approximately 6.1 inches, allowing for significant flow capacity, which is particularly beneficial in systems requiring a larger volume of water or waste. The smooth interior surface helps to minimize friction losses, thereby improving overall efficiency compared to other materials.


Advantages of 6-Inch PVC Pipe


One of the primary advantages of 6-inch PVC pipe is its resistance to rust, corrosion, and chemical damage. Unlike metal pipes, PVC does not corrode when exposed to moisture, which makes it an ideal choice for underground applications and water transport. Additionally, it is unaffected by many aggressive chemicals, which can be beneficial in industrial settings.


Another significant benefit of PVC pipes is their affordability. Compared to alternatives like cast iron or copper, 6-inch PVC pipes offer a cost-effective solution for plumbing projects without sacrificing quality. They are also lightweight, which makes them easier to handle and transport, speeding up installation times.


Furthermore, PVC is a non-toxic material, making it a suitable choice for drinking water systems. It meets various industry standards, ensuring that it is safe for potable water applications.

Common Applications


6-inch PVC pipes are utilized in various applications across multiple industries. One of the most common uses is in drainage and sewer systems. Due to their large diameter, they can effectively transport wastewater and stormwater away from cities and residential areas, reducing the risk of flooding.


In addition to drainage, these pipes are widely used in irrigation systems. Farmers and landscapers often choose 6-inch PVC pipes for their ability to deliver water efficiently to vast fields, ensuring adequate irrigation without wastage. Their flexible design allows for easy adaptation to different terrains, making them suitable for diverse agricultural needs.


Another application of 6-inch PVC pipes is in the construction sector, particularly for underground utilities. They can be used as conduits for electrical wiring or telecommunications, providing protection from environmental factors. This enhances safety and durability in construction projects.


Installation Considerations


While 6-inch PVC pipes are easy to install, certain considerations should be taken into account to ensure a successful and long-lasting installation. It is crucial to use proper fittings, valves, and adhesives designed specifically for PVC systems. The integrity of the joints is vital to prevent leaks, which can undermine the efficiency of the entire system.


Furthermore, proper alignment during installation is essential. Pipes that are misaligned can lead to pressure drops and reduced flow capacity. Additionally, it is recommended to bury sewer and drainage pipes below the frost line to prevent freezing and cracking during winter months.
